Lonely Planet review
The Manila Cathedral was destroyed in WWII, but the present edifice, erected in 1951, looks suitably ancient with its weathered Romanesque façade and graceful cupola. This is actually the sixth church on the site opposite the Plaza de Roma. Inside are a gilded altar, a 4500-pipe organ and rosette windows with beautiful stained glass.
